OK Yorkie Rescue: Breeders and Rescues Can work together

February 23rd, 2010

So, when a breeder decides to downsize or stop, what are they to do?  Some of their options include taking them to an auction where they are usually purchased by another breeder, euthanize them, or give them to a shelter.

One breeder was put in contact with OKYR several weeks ago and was looking to downsize her program but specifically wanted to have her dogs placed in rescues that use foster homes while looking for adoptive families.  When OKYR received the information about her wanting to surrender two Yorkies, we hit the road to get them, no questions asked.

A week or two later, we received an email from our breeder friend and found that she was having trouble finding rescues that were willing to take her babies or would only take them with very specific conditions placed on her.  We decided to see if we could use our rescue contacts to help.

After many phone calls, it seems we were running into the same issues our breeder friend was having.  Most of the rescues only wanted certain dogs or wanted to place conditions on the breeder.  However, three of our rescue friends jumped in to help!  The Because of You Chihuahua Rescue, Pet Adoption League of Tulsa, and Schnauzer Rescue of North Texas were all willing to place some of the dogs in their foster homes and find them forever homes.

We pulled 14 dogs from the breeders place and they are now placed in foster homes and preparing for their spay/neuters to get ready for their forever homes.  It is amazing what can be accomplished when breeders and rescues work together!  Fourteen babies will find themselves living in wonderful family homes for the rest of their lives.  There is no “I” in Team!!
